Output 31dc711462c57254d60ef1b9c8e61483d4098468f9222ae3146311b7efbae5fc:11

value
17097779
script pubkey
OP_0 OP_PUSHBYTES_20 7c1d81b4e51e447c0beffc0b68faacede14924ae
address
bc1q0swcrd89rez8czl0ls9k374vahs5jf9w43durf
transaction
31dc711462c57254d60ef1b9c8e61483d4098468f9222ae3146311b7efbae5fc
spent
true